What Types of Materials Are Most Durable for Bed Frames for Heavier Individuals?
The most durable materials for bed frames suitable for heavier individuals include:
- Solid Wood: Solid wood bed frames are known for their strength and durability, making them an excellent choice for heavier individuals. Hardwoods like oak, maple, and cherry provide sturdy support that can withstand significant weight without bending or breaking.
- Metal: Metal bed frames, particularly those made from steel, are another robust option. Steel frames are not only durable but also provide excellent structural integrity, making them resistant to warping and sagging over time.
- Engineered Wood: Engineered wood, such as plywood or MDF, can be designed to support heavier weights when constructed properly. These materials often incorporate layers of wood fibers, making them strong and stable while still being more affordable than solid wood.
- Reinforced Platform Beds: Platform beds designed with additional support beams or cross slats are ideal for heavier individuals. These features distribute weight evenly across the frame, minimizing the risk of damage and providing a solid foundation for the mattress.
- Heavy-Duty Bed Frames: Specifically marketed as heavy-duty, these bed frames are constructed to support heavier weights and often feature additional reinforcements. They typically combine metal and wood elements to offer a sturdy and reliable sleeping surface.
Which Types of Bed Frames Provide the Best Support and Stability for Overweight Users?
The best bed frames for overweight individuals typically emphasize strength, stability, and durability to ensure comfort and safety.
- Platform Bed Frames: These frames are designed with a solid base that provides excellent support without the need for a box spring. They often feature slats that are closely spaced, offering even weight distribution and minimizing sagging, making them a great choice for heavier users.
- Adjustable Bed Frames: Adjustable frames allow users to change the position of the mattress, which can enhance comfort and support. Many adjustable frames are built with robust materials and reinforced structures to accommodate heavier weights, providing both versatility and stability.
- Heavy-Duty Metal Bed Frames: Constructed from sturdy steel, these frames are specifically designed to support higher weight capacities. They often come with additional center support beams and a wider base, which helps in distributing weight evenly and preventing wobbling or shifting.
- Box Spring Bed Frames: While they generally require a box spring, these frames can provide substantial support when paired correctly. A high-quality box spring enhances the overall strength of the bed frame, ensuring it can handle the weight without compromising its integrity over time.
- Wooden Bed Frames: Solid wood frames, particularly those made from hardwoods, offer a great balance of durability and aesthetic appeal. They tend to be heavier and more stable than lighter materials, which can help manage weight more effectively while providing a timeless look.

How Does Size and Weight Capacity Impact the Choice of Bed Frame for Overweight Persons?
Material strength is another critical factor; metal frames often offer superior support compared to wooden frames, while solid wood can provide excellent durability if constructed correctly.
Size and dimensions must be considered to ensure the bed frame is not only supportive but also spacious enough for comfortable sleeping, which means selecting a frame that matches the mattress size and allows for some movement.
The type of foundation affects how weight is distributed; slatted foundations may require closer slat spacing to prevent sagging under heavier loads, whereas solid platforms tend to provide more uniform support.
Design stability is vital for preventing issues like wobbling or creaking; a well-designed frame with reinforced joints and a sturdy base will offer greater peace of mind for heavier individuals.
